Bromate ion removal by powdered activated carbon (PAC) in batch mode and granular activated carbon (GAC) in continuous mode was evaluated under various operational conditions. For PAC, removal kinetics were found to be prohibitively slow, with high PAC doses required; removal improved with decreasing pH and decreasing natural organic matter.
